A ciência como rede de atores: ressonâncias filosóficas

Marcia Moraes

The article analyzes what philosophical implications actor-network theory may have in studies of the sciences. Actor-network theory has revitalized the debate on the sciences because it puts the focus on investigating science in action, that is, on science as it is actually practiced in the research laboratory. The concepts of subject and object, along with the concepts of truth, rationality, and scientific facts, are redefined from the perspective of actor-network theory. The article analyzes possible alliances between this theory and the philosophy of difference proposed by Deleuze, Guattari, and Serres.

Contribuições das investigações de Annemarie Mol para a psicologia social

Marcia Moraes; Ronald João Jacques Arendt

The paper presents the main contributions of the research undertaken by the physician and philosopher Annemarie Mol for research in social psychology. In the field of science, technology and society studies, the investigations conducted by the Dutch philosopher represent a practical turn, making a difference in the way in which, traditionally, actor- network theory lies in this field. Mols research is characterized by the affirmation of practices performative character, which leads her to question the ways of knowing and intervening in social sciences. A CONTRIBUIÇÃO DA ANTROPOLOGIA SIMÉTRICA À PESQUISA E INTERVENÇÃO EM PSICOLOGIA SOCIAL: UMA OFICINA DE EXPRESSÃO CORPORAL COM JOVENS DEFICIENTES VISUAIS

Marcia Moraes

This paper aims to discuss how to carry out research with a group of visual handicapped youth. The text describes the work of a Corporal Expression Workshop with visual handicapped youth. To discuss the modes of producing knowledge with visual handicapped youth, we refer to Latour, Despret and Stengers. We start by problemizing the research field as something that is outside of our realm. Our final considerations, based on Latours symmetric anthropology, indicate that to intervene is to produce unedited realities and that the work of the researcher is to follow the actors in action.

Aqui eu sou cego, lá eu sou vidente: modos de ordenar eficiência e deficiência visual

Marcia Moraes; Ronald João Jacques Arendt

Situating itself in the field of science, technology and society studies (STS), this paper investigates different ways of ordering visual impairment, that is, the ways in which disability is made in different practices, in a specialized institution. Relevant documents are analyzed in the field of visual impairment and in some cases, allowing one to discuss the concept of disability as a deficit. This paper stresses that the relationship between body and visual impairment should not be summarized to identify the visually impaired with the absence of a sensory function.Through the cases investigated, the authors propose to investigate the visual impairment through a body in action, which is defined by means of connections it establishes with the most disparate elements, human and nonhuman. This paper concludes by pointing out the political relevance of multiplying versions of visual efficiency and impairment, and so to subvert the conception of disability as a deficit.

Modos de intervir com jovens deficientes visuais: dois estudos de caso

Marcia Moraes

El trabajo investiga las relaciones entre cuerpo y cognicion entre jovenes deficientes visuales. Son presentados dos estudios de caso fundamentados en contribuciones de la investigacion accion critica y de la teoria actor-red. Los dos sujetos eran ciegos congenitos y alumnos inscriptos en el Taller de Teatro del Instituto Benjamin Constant (IBC), en Rio de Janeiro. Estos alumnos tambien eran miembros del Taller de Expresion Corporal del IBC, que tenia como finalidad promover experimentaciones corporales ludicas que facilitasen la construccion de los personajes. Las acciones propuestas se basaban en las dificultades vividas por los sujetos durante los ensayos de la obra. Los resultados presentados indican que la nocion de cuerpo implica una cierta forma de relacionar humanos y no humanos. Todavia, se constato que intervenir sobre el cuerpo implica en producir nuevos universos cognitivos. Con esos resultados se discuten las relaciones entre psicologia y educacion.This study investigates the relations between body and cognition among visual handicapped youths. Two case studies are presented based on contributions from critical action research and from actor network theory. The subjects were born blind, both regular students enrolled at Benjamin Constant Institute’s Theatre Troupe, in Rio de Janeiro. These students were also members of Benjamin Constant Institute’s Body Expression Group that aimed to promote ludic body experimentations to easy the character building. The activities proposed were based on the difficulties experimented by the subjects when they were rehearsing the play. The results underlines that the notion of body implies connection between humans and non-humans and that to change body gestures is the same of creating new cognitives experiences. These results show the relevance of the relation between psychology and education.

Portugal e Brasil no cenário da saúde mental

Raquel Siqueira-Silva; João Arriscado Nunes; Marcia Moraes

This article aims to discuss the intervention models in the field of mental health in Portugal, establishing distinctions based on Brazil mental health references. It is underlined that while mental health in Brazil was marked by the Psychiatric Reform, guided by italian model, in Portugal mental health is following the reference of Sector Psychiatry. There were four semi-structured interviews with professionals and Portuguese patiente relatives. The text concludes with the statement that in Portugal the Sector Psychiatric has not yet reached its full proposition of community care.

Entre Histórias e Mediações: um Caminho para Acessibilidade Estética em Espaços Culturais

Camila Araújo Alves; Marcia Moraes

espanolResumen El articulo propone que la mediacion es una practica de accesibilidad en espacios culturales. La argumentacion principal se centra en la concepcion de que la accesibilidad, ademas de lo previsto en los manuales tecnicos, es una accion a realizar con las personas con discapacidad y no solo para ellas. Mas que considerar a las personas con discapacidad como objetivo de la accesibilidad, es relevante tomarlas como expertos, co-autoras de las practicas de mediacion. En el marco de la discusion sobre accesibilidad en estos terminos, el articulo propone que las narraciones recogidas en los encuentros entre personas con y sin deficiencias son narrativas de resistencia, es decir, narrativas que ponen en jaque las concepciones hegemonicas de la discapacidad como falta. En este sentido, el texto afirma que la accesibilidad se efectua tambien en los encuentros con las personas con discapacidad, afirmandose por su caracter experimental, el cual no se define en el sentido de ser provisional, sino en el propuesto por Helio Oiticica: una obra de arte es para ser bailada, encarnada, vivida, experimentada. Por ultimo, el trabajo indica que la accesibilidad, mas que ser proporcionada por el acceso a la informacion sobre las obras, se efectua a traves de una experiencia estetica, sensible, accesada y promovida por las practicas de mediacion que reunen a personas con y sin discapacidades. EnglishAbstract The article proposes that mediation is a practice of accessibility in cultural spaces. The main argument focuses on the concept that accessibility, beyond what is provided in the technical manuals, is an action to be taken WITH people with disabilities, and not just for them. More than considering people with disabilities as targets for accessibility, it is relevant to take them as experts, as co-authors of mediation practices. In the wake of the discussion on accessibility in these terms, the article proposes that the narratives collected in meetings between people with and without disabilities are narratives of resistance, that is, narratives that challenge the hegemonic conceptions of disability as lack. In this sense, the text affirms that accessibility is also accomplished in meetings with people with disabilities, affirming its experimental character, which is not defined in the sense of being provisional, but rather in the one proposed by Helio Oiticica: a work of art is to be danced, embodied, lived, experienced. Finally, the work indicates that accessibility, rather than being provided by access to information about art works, is effected through an aesthetic experience that is sensitive, accessed and promoted by mediation practices that bring together people with and without disabilities. portuguesResumo O artigo propoe que a mediacao e uma pratica de acessibilidade em espacos culturais.
